Solution for 5(x-4)=-30 equation:


Simplifying
5(x + -4) = -30

Reorder the terms:
5(-4 + x) = -30
(-4 * 5 + x * 5) = -30
(-20 + 5x) = -30

Solving
-20 + 5x = -30

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'20' to each side of the equation.
-20 + 20 + 5x = -30 + 20

Combine like terms: -20 + 20 = 0
0 + 5x = -30 + 20
5x = -30 + 20

Combine like terms: -30 + 20 = -10
5x = -10

Divide each side by '5'.
x = -2

Simplifying
x = -2
